ZIMBABWE Cricket has announced a 30-man squad which will begin preparing for the fifth edition of the ICC Twenty20 World Cup to be held in Bangladesh from March 16 to April 6.According to a statement from ZC, the final 15 will be announced next month.
“The squad will be trimmed to 15 before the 15th of next month (February, 2014),” reads the statement.
There are no major surprises in the provisional squad with selectors retaining most of the players that have been regulars in the national team.
Captain Brendan Taylor who is among the players who downed tools in the domestic league over outstanding salaries will lead the team.
Other senior players that have been shortlisted in the provisional squad include Chamunorwa Chibhabha, Elton Chigumbura, Matabeleland Tuskers’ Charles “Chopper” Coventry who has been playing club cricket outside the country and seamer Brian Vitori.
Hard-hitter Hamilton Masakadza, Matabeleland Tuskers captain Sean Williams, top-order batsman Vusumuzi Sibanda and spin-bowler Prosper Utseya are on the list provided by Zimbabwe Cricket.
Matabeleland Tuskers’ pace bowler Tawanda Mupariwa bounced back into the national team setup and is one of the many players who will have to prove his mettle during domestic Twenty20 tournament that will run in Harare from February 4-9.
Christopher Mpofu who lost his central contract with ZC after his game took a nosedive has also been shortlisted and is expected to battle for a place in the squad.
In a telephone interview from Harare yesterday, ZC media and communications manager Lovemore Banda said all the players would be monitored during their domestic matches.
“There is no camp for the national team for now. What will happen is that the players will stay with their franchises and fulfil their domestic matches. What’s prudent is for players to impress the selectors especially at the Twenty20 tournament that is set for next month because it’s after that competition that the selectors will come up with their 15-member squad,” Banda said.
Zimbabwe have been drawn with Netherlands, United Arab Emirates and Ireland and will open their account at the ICC Twenty20 World Cup on March 17 against Ireland, In Sylhet Divisional Stadium, Sylhet.
